THE PLACEMENT OFFICE

WORK FOUND FOR 12,000 MEN LATEST LIST FOR DOMINION It is announced that 12,894 men have been placed in work—6647 of them in permanent work—since the placement scheme was begun. Invercargill with 873 placements is fifth on the list for New Zealand. The Invercargill office has found permanent work for 251 men. The official list of placements made to November 7 is as follows:—

Ternmanent. Casual, porary. Total. Whangarei 60 32 38 130 Auckland 655 329 481 1465 Hamilton 226 42 47 315 Gisborne 376 38 28 442 Napier191 41 159 391 Hastings 143 62 130 335 New Plymouth 242 56 34 332 Taumarunui 246 32 43 321 Wanganui 293 63 99 455 Palmerston North 273 50 115 438 Masterton 150 13 88 251 Lower Hutt 175 57 177 409 Petone 163 107 161 431 Wellington 762 400 686 1848 Nelson 214 133 112 459 Greymouth 304 20 50 374 Christchurch 517 109 256 882 Timaru 157 224 139 520 Oamaru 227 217 85 529 Dunedin 825 192 319 1336 Gore 51 28 25 104 Invercargill 251 531 91 873 Other districts 146 15 93 254 Totals 6647 2791 3456 12,894 The placements for the week ended November 7, are 1030.
